Alize's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Alize splits its recorded history at 2008: 31% of all births land in the more recent half, 69% in the earlier half, leaning more toward its earlier era than today's. The single quietest year was 1987 (5 births) -- compare that against the 2002 peak of 326 for a sense of just how much the name's popularity has swung.

Alize by decade
Total births in each ten-year window, peak vs trough at a glance
2000s was Alize's strongest decade.
2,738 babies received the name during that ten-year window, about 51% of all-time use.

Alize by state
Where Alize concentrates geographically, total births since 1987
| Rank | State | Visual share | Births | Share of total |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| #1 | California | | 1,372 | 25.7% |
| #2 | Texas | | 974 | 18.3% |
| #3 | New York | | 267 | 5.0% |
| #4 | Arizona | | 242 | 4.5% |
| #5 | Illinois | | 206 | 3.9% |
| #6 | Florida | | 167 | 3.1% |
| #7 | Pennsylvania | | 121 | 2.3% |
| #8 | New Mexico | | 105 | 2.0% |
1,372 of 5,334 births nationwide. Compared to a flat distribution across 33 reporting states.
